Output 4b39871622a3bd2590ca60959f7144f03465a19c3cfec9ab0dac5a760ca006e4:18

value
14844575
script pubkey
OP_0 OP_PUSHBYTES_20 c6e177f1ca34147e4f2a2f1331a758aad15fa5c1
address
bc1qcmsh0uw2xs28une29ufnrf6c4tg4lfwpls44r6
transaction
4b39871622a3bd2590ca60959f7144f03465a19c3cfec9ab0dac5a760ca006e4
confirmations
67548
spent
true